An English actress, celebrated for her work in television and film. Played the character River Song in the long-running science fiction series Doctor Who, making a significant impact on the show's narrative. Appeared in the medical drama ER as Dr. Elizabeth Corday, contributing to the series' popularity. Kingston has also worked in theater and film, showcasing a range of roles throughout her career.
